So that countries with more than one team in the competition can have a element of staggering of kick offs so that armchair fans can watch both. It was explained in the draw that we would be 'paired' with a team in either the EL or ECL to alternate with. Liverpool and West Ham always kick off at alternate times and so do us and Villa. This has worked out, because of other countries involved, that our home games are all at 8pm UK time and our aways are all at 17.45 UK time.

Without the staggering, if us, Liverpool, Villa and WHU all kicked off together the broadcaster would need 4 channels to show the games at the same time.

There's also the consideration that once you get a certain way east the time difference is 2 hours and therefore these games kick off at 7.45 in those countries,
